T-Mobile might look as thought itâs late to the game by unveiling its first 5G hotspot today, along with a variety of 5G standalone hotspot plans. After all, Verizon and AT&T have offered 5G hotspots for a while now (although they began with significantly limited coverage). But T-Mobileâs particular blend of wide 5G coverage and better-than-LTE speeds means the device should be more accessible to more people.
Plus, the carrierâs standalone 5G hotspot plan is priced to compete, starting at $30 for 10GB and $40 for 30GB, and topping out at 100GB for $50. In comparison, AT&Tâs standalone hotspot plans start at $60 per month for 15GB; Verizonâs offerings start at $80 for 15GB of 5G.
